Uchungechunge lwe-DC-Link Capacitor Cylindrical Aluminium Can DMJ-MC

Incazelo emfushane:

Isetshenziswa kabanzi ezinhlotsheni ezahlukene zemishini kagesi Ingxenye yesixhumanisi se-DC yokusekela i-DC, ukugcina amandla, kanye nesihlungi. isib. izinhlelo zamandla omoya kanye nama-inverter;

  • Ububanzi be-voltage obulinganiselwe: 500 ~ 4000VDC
  • Ububanzi bomthamo: 20µF ~ 5600µF
  • I-Cap.tol: ±5% (J);±10%(K)

Incazelo

  • - Isetshenziswa kabanzi kumasekethe e-DC-Link ukuhlunga isitoreji samandla.
  • - Ingathatha indawo yama-capacitor e-electrolytic, ukusebenza okungcono kanye nokuphila isikhathi eside.
  • - Ama-lead ethusi/izikulufo, indawo yokumboza ipulasitiki efakwe ugesi, ukufakwa okulula
  • - Ukumelana ne-voltage ephezulu, ngokuziphilisa
  • - Iphakheji yezindlu eziyindilinga ze-aluminium, Ivaliwe nge-resin
  • - Amandla aphezulu okuqhuma, amandla aphezulu okumelana ne-dv/dt
  • -Umthamo omkhulu, usayizi omncane
I-capacitor ye-DMJ-MC
Ibanga lokushisa lokusebenza Ukushisa okuphezulu. Okuphezulu, okuphezulu: +85℃
Izinga lokushisa eliphezulu lesigaba:+70℃
Izinga lokushisa eliphansi lesigaba: -40℃
Ububanzi be-Capacitance 50μF~4000μF
I-voltage elinganisiwe 450V.DC~4000V.DC
I-Cap.tol ±5%(J);±10%(K)
Melana ne-voltage Vt-t 1.5UN DC/60s
I-Vt-c 1000+2×UN/√2(V.AC)60S(ubuncane be-3000V.AC)
I-voltage engaphezu kwamandla 1.1UN(30% wesikhathi sokulayisha)
1.15UN (imizuzu engama-30 ngosuku)
1.2UN (imizuzu emi-5 ngosuku)
1.3UN (1 iminithi/ngosuku)
1.5UN (100ms njalo, izikhathi eziyi-1000 ngesikhathi sokuphila)
Isici sokushabalalisa tgδ≤0.003 , f=100Hz
tgδ0≤0.0002
Ukumelana nokushisa Ama-Rs×C≥10000s(at20℃ 100V.DC 60s)
Melana nomugqa wamanje wokushaya Bheka ishidi lemininingwane
I-Irms Bheka ishidi lemininingwane
Ukulibaziseka kwelangabi UL94V-0
Ukuphakama okuphezulu 3500m
Ukucheba kufanele kucatshangelwe uma ukuphakama kuphakathi kuka-3500m -5500m.
(Ngokukhuphuka ngakunye kwe-1000m, i-voltage kanye nogesi kuzoncishiswa ngo-10%).
Isikhathi sokuphila 100000h(UN;θhotspot≤70℃)
Izinga elijwayelekile lokubhekisela I-IEC61071; GB/T17702
